AMD graphics problem on Inspiron 3721

Today I bought the Dell Inspiron 3721 with the following specs, according to the reseller:

Intel Core i5-3337U @ 1.80GHz

8.00 GB DDR3

1T HDD

AMD Radeon Graphics 8730M 2GB DDR3

etc.

It's running windows 7, 64bit and everything is splendid, except for the graphics.

I cannot, for the life of me, get the computer to recognize the graphics. 

I've installed all the necessary drivers for chipsets and everything else, and the graphics driver installation completes fine, but the graphics dont work - they dont show up anywhere, and the most basic of games are deadly slow.

1. In the Device Manager under displays I see AMD Radeon HD 7670M (strange since my comp supposedly comes with 8730m), with a yellow warning triangle next to it. Under properties "Windows has stopped this device because it has reported problems. (Code 43)"

(I've tried installing drivers for both the 8730 and 7670, with the same result

2. In dxdiag it only shows the default vga card, which sucks.

3. When I tried installing the Intel Graphics 4000 (comes with i5) it said my comp was not compatible or something like that.
